Leasing and Tenant Screening
Property managers begin by identifying suitable tenants. They advertise vacancies, organize viewings, and offer clear, honest information about the properties. Using careful tenant screening, they confirm background details and credit history, helping to place trustworthy renters in rental properties.

Rent Collection and Financial Reporting
Gathering rental payments and maintaining comprehensive financial records is fundamental in property management. In Mobile, AL, property managers manage monthly rental collections, address any delays, and deliver clear financial reports to property owners. Such accounting helps build trust and offers both sides a transparent view of financial performance.

Inquiry Points for Prospective Rental Firms
Before choosing a company, ask specific questions such as:
• How long have you managed properties in Mobile, AL?
• How do you handle tenant screening and maintenance?
• How do you communicate with both tenants and owners?
By asking these questions, you guarantee that your property or rental agreement is managed by experts who meet your expectations.

For Tenants: Understanding Lease Agreements and Handling Maintenance Requests
When going through a lease agreement, ensure you comprehend all the clauses and request clarification if necessary. It is a good idea to:
• Read the contract carefully
• Ask about responsibilities for maintenance tasks
• Confirm who to contact when issues arise
This clear comprehension can prevent future disputes. Furthermore, maintaining open communication will ensure prompt resolution of maintenance issues, whether you're located in downtown Mobile or areas such as Grand Bay, AL.
For Property Owners: Maximizing Rental Income and Maintaining Property Value
Landlords can see advantages from periodic inspections and renovations in maintaining the appeal of their rental properties. Here are some useful recommendations:
• Schedule regular property inspections
• Renovate key areas such as kitchens or bathrooms
• Keep abreast of local rental trends
Managers in Mobile, AL, often share insights that help owners decide when to make improvements. This strategy not only attracts quality tenants but also sustains property value in the long run.
